Output 3bbdaa27a5f9f9a064e6e96f9d0c5ef68fbf856e27825088a2f1f53f9e54b8ba:1

value
205600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de496ff8162c60cb96c6bc6b4b22b5775ffdd7be OP_EQUAL
address
3MxMueaP4Kf5SskAPUrEjUDH5eVAGSCbqE
transaction
3bbdaa27a5f9f9a064e6e96f9d0c5ef68fbf856e27825088a2f1f53f9e54b8ba
confirmations
253909
spent
true